#4f7bb2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4f7bb2 is composed of 31% red, 48.2% green and 69.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 55.6% cyan, 30.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 30.2% black. It has a hue angle of 213.3 degrees, a saturation of 39.1% and a lightness of 50.4%. #4f7bb2 color hex could be obtained by blending #9ef6ff with #000065. Closest websafe color is: #666699.

Shades and Tints of #4f7bb2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010101 is the darkest color, while #f3f6f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#4f7bb2

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#808081 is the less saturated color, while #0b73f6 is the most saturated one.
